Ingredients for Mediterranean Salmon Baked in Parchment
- 4 salmon fillets (skin-on or skinless, depending on preference)
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- 1 lemon (zested and sliced)
- 1 small red onion (thinly sliced)
- 1 cup cherry tomatoes (halved)
- 1/2 cup Kalamata olives (pitted and halved)
- 1/4 cup feta cheese (crumbled)
- 2 cloves garlic (minced)
- 1 teaspoon dried oregano
